Subject: Cleaning up angles


Greetings,

While cleaning up values and statements about values, I ran across:

20.2 chart:angle-offset


> The default value is 90deg.


I assume the value is: 90, meaning 90 degrees. 

Yes? 

datatype angle

See also:

20.75 dr3d.end-angle 

"If it is the default (360deg)..."

Then just 360 in the rest of that paragraph.

datatype is angle.

There are places where we define 0, 0deg, 0grad, etc. as legitimate
values. See: 20.287 style:glyph-orientation-vertical, 

Actually on style:text-rotation-angle (which provoked all this), I am
not sure that it doesn't allow 0 and 0deg. And in the process contradict
the schema. 

Thoughts on that one would be appreciated.
